Design, develop, and maintain enterprise-level web applications and distributed systems using Java and Spring Boot. Collaborate with product managers, architects, and developers in an Agile environment. Strong proficiency in Java, Spring Boot, and front-end development using React.
Key Highlights
Key Responsibilities
Technical Skills Required
Benefits & Perks
Job Description
About The Company
Bright Vision Technologies is a forward-thinking software development company dedicated to building innovative solutions that help businesses automate and optimize their operations. We leverage cutting-edge technologies to create scalable, secure, and user-friendly applications. Our mission is to deliver high-quality, enterprise-grade software solutions that enable our clients to achieve operational excellence and maintain a competitive edge in their respective industries. As a growing organization, we foster a collaborative and dynamic work environment where innovation, continuous learning, and professional development are highly valued. Our team comprises talented professionals committed to excellence and driven by a passion for technology and problem-solving.
About The Role
We are seeking a highly skilled Java Full Stack Developer to join our dedicated team remotely within the Continental United States. In this role, you will be responsible for designing, developing, and maintaining enterprise-level web applications and distributed systems that operate at significant scale across various business domains. You will work closely with product managers, architects, DevOps engineers, and fellow developers in an Agile environment to deliver secure, high-performance, and scalable solutions. Your expertise in Java and the Spring ecosystem, combined with modern front-end frameworks such as React, will be instrumental in translating business requirements into robust technical designs. This is an excellent opportunity for a professional looking to contribute to innovative projects within a well-established organization that offers substantial career growth potential.
Qualifications
- Bachelor's degree in Computer Science, Engineering, or a related technical discipline
- Minimum of 5 years of professional experience in software development
- Strong proficiency in Java (versions 11 and 17) and the Spring Boot framework
- Hands-on experience designing and operating microservices architectures
- Proficiency in front-end development using React, with familiarity in Angular or Vue considered a plus
- Solid SQL skills and experience working with relational databases such as PostgreSQL, MySQL, Oracle, or SQL Server
- Experience with CI/CD pipelines and Git-based version control workflows
- Experience deploying applications on major cloud platforms such as AWS, Azure, or GCP
- Excellent debugging, troubleshooting, and root cause analysis skills
- Strong understanding of data structures, algorithms, and system design principles
Interested in remote work opportunities in Development & Programming? Discover Development & Programming Remote Jobs featuring exclusive positions from top companies that offer flexible work arrangements.
- Design, build, and continually enhance scalable microservices using Java (11/17) and Spring Boot, ensuring each service is independently deployable and observable
- Develop secure, well-tested, and high-quality production code adhering to internal standards and security best practices
- Create responsive, component-based front-end applications utilizing React, Angular, or Vue, with a focus on user experience and accessibility
- Design and implement RESTful APIs and event-driven integrations to connect distributed backend systems, defining clear contracts and versioning strategies
- Participate in architecture and design discussions, providing insights on scalability, resiliency, maintainability, and cost-efficiency
- Profile and optimize application performance, including database queries, JVM tuning, and API throughput
- Implement and maintain robust front-end state management patterns to ensure predictable data flow and ease of debugging
- Develop comprehensive automated tests covering unit, integration, contract, and functional testing using frameworks such as JUnit, Mockito, Jest, and Cypress
- Contribute to CI/CD pipeline automation, enabling fast and reliable deployment processes
- Identify system bottlenecks and architectural weaknesses, proposing and executing effective remediation strategies
- Collaborate within Agile/Scrum teams through sprint planning, daily standups, backlog grooming, demos, and retrospectives
- Maintain detailed technical documentation including architecture diagrams, API specs, deployment guides, and runbooks
Browse our curated collection of remote jobs across all categories and industries, featuring positions from top companies worldwide.
- Competitive salary package ranging from $100,000 to $150,000 annually, commensurate with experience
- 100% remote work environment within the Continental United States
- Comprehensive health, dental, and vision insurance plans
- Paid time off and holidays
- Professional development opportunities and ongoing training
- Long-term, stable employment with a reputable organization
- Supportive and inclusive work culture that values diversity and innovation
Bright Vision Technologies is an equal opportunity employer. We are committed to creating a diverse environment and are proud to be an inclusive workplace. We do not discriminate based on race, religion, color, national origin, gender, sexual orientation, gender identity or expression, age, disability, veteran status, or any other protected class under applicable law. We also provide reasonable accommodations for individuals with disabilities and respect diverse backgrounds and perspectives. Our goal is to foster a workplace where everyone feels valued, respected, and empowered to contribute to our collective success.
Similar Jobs
Explore other opportunities that match your interests
halomd
cura label technologies